INICIO    •    HTML    •    CSS    •    PHP    •    ARTÍCULOS    •    CONTACTO

Introducción a PHP.
Inicio > Curso de PHP > Introducción a PHP.

Introducción a PHP.

PHP (acrónimo de PHP Hypertext Preprocessor y antes Personal Home Page Tools) es un lenguaje de programación del lado del servidor. Como todos los lenguajes de este tipo, su función es generar el código fuente que se le enviará al cliente (al navegador). Este lenguaje fue creado especialmente para el desarrollo de páginas web y es muy similar a C o Perl.

Existe una referencia universal de este lenguaje, que es conocida como el más completo manual de PHP: la página web oficial de los desarrolladores de PHP: www.php.net. En esta página web está toda la información sobre este lenguaje, descripción de todas sus funciones, etc. El único motivo por el que existen manuales como el nuestro es que php.net es tan completo que resulta complejo para comenzar. Por ello, la mayoría de desarrolladores comienzan por un tutorial más pequeño que les intruzca, para luego, una vez conocen algo este lenguaje, usan el manual de php.net para profundizar en el lenguaje. Por tanto este manual debe considerarse como una introducción al lenguaje. Veremos como hacer páginas web con PHP y una vez completado este tutorial, os recomendamos que sigáis por el manual oficial de php.net.

Para poder reproducir en vuestro ordenador los ejemplos que aquí daremos necesitáis algún servidor que compile PHP. Hay 2 opciones sencillas, la primera es que dispongáis de algún servidor contratado, que os permita usar ficheros php. La segunda es que os instaléis vosotros mismos un servidor en vuestro disco duro. Lo más sencillo para este caso es que os instaléis el programa Easyphp, que incorpora todo lo necesario para ejecutar php (un servidor Apache, php, mysql, phpmyadmin) y es muy sencillo de instalar.

Empecemos con un ejemplo. Creamos el fichero ejemplo1.php y le ponemos este código:

<?php
echo 'Hola mundo';
?>

Todo lo que esté entre <?php y ?> se interpretará como código php por el servidor. En concreto lo que tenemos dentro es una sentencia echo, que significa escribir. Le estamos diciendo que escriba Hola mundo en el código fuente. Así, cuando en nuestro navegador llamemos al fichero ejemplo1.php lo que nos devolverá es simplemente Hola mundo.
Es decir, los ficheros php nos generan el código HTML (en general el código fuente) que nuestro navegador recibirá. De hecho, siendo más rigurosos deberíamos haber escrito el resto de etiquetas HTML que contiene habitualmente una página:

<?php
echo '<html><head><title>Esto es un ejemplo.</title></head><body>Hola mundo.</body></html>';
?>

El resto de código que escribamos fuera de <?php y ?> se interpretará directamente como código HTML o código fuente. Veamos otro ejemplo.

<html>
<head>
<title>Otro ejemplo m&aacute;s</title>
</head>
<body>
Hola mundo!
<br>
<?php
mifrase="Hola de nuevo.";
echo mifrase;
?>
</body>
</html>

Aquí observamos que parte del código fuente se genera dentro de las etiquetas de php y parte fuera.




Artículo escrito por Marta Gomez para HazUnaweb.com. Queda absolutamente prohibida su reproducción.  


© HazUnaWeb.com. Tutoriales y manuales de programación y diseño de páginas web.
Queda absolutamente prohibida la copia o reproducción total o parcial de los contenidos de este página.